Sugar Barbie Wax Apple, also known as Tainong No. 3, is a premium Taiwanese hybrid variety prized for its large size, glossy deep red to purple skin, and crisp, juicy, seedless flesh. With a high sugar content (12–14 Brix), this bell-shaped fruit delivers a refreshing sweet-tart flavor and is considered one of the best wax apple cultivars. Loved for its superior taste, ornamental appeal, and commercial value, it is perfect for fresh eating, juices, salads, and even as a luxury gifting fruit. 🌞 Growing & Care Guide for Brown Sugar Barbie Wax Apple (Common Names: Brown Sugar Barbie Wax Apple, Tainong No. 3 Wax Apple, Wax Apple, Water Apple, Java Apple, Bell Fruit, Wax Jambu, Wax Jamun)
☀️ Sunlight & Soil
• Requires full sunlight for best flowering and fruiting.
• Prefers fertile, well-draining soil with pH 5.5–7.5.
• Mix organic compost or well-rotted manure before planting.
• Avoid planting in heavy rains to protect roots from rot.
• Grows well in both ground soil and large containers with good drainage.
💧 Watering
• Water consistently, especially during fruit development.
• Keep soil moist but never waterlogged.
• Water when the topsoil begins to dry to maintain hydration.
🌱 Fertilization
• Apply organic or balanced fertilizer every 6–8 weeks during the growing season.
• Feed before bud and flower production to enhance fruit sweetness and size.
✂️ Pruning
• Prune after harvest (July–August) to maintain shape and airflow.
• Remove excess branches and thin clusters for better fruit quality.
• Refresh potting soil every 2–3 years for container plants.
🍂 Mulching
• Add organic mulch like dry leaves or compost around the plant base.
• Helps conserve soil moisture and regulate root temperature.
🐛 Pest & Disease Control
• Naturally hardy with strong resistance to cracking and common pests.
• Bagging fruits protects them from insects, birds, and damage.
• Maintain cleanliness around the plant for fungal prevention.
🌱 Support for Young Plants
• Provide light staking for stability during early growth.
• Ensure proper drainage to protect tender roots.
🍎 Harvesting
• Fruits are ready when dark red to purple-red, glossy, and firm.
• Best quality when consumed fresh after harvest.
• Can be refrigerated for up to a week to preserve freshness.
🍃 Thinning
• Thin fruit clusters to 5–7 fruits per branch for bigger and sweeter harvests.
• Improves air circulation and reduces strain on branches.
❄️ Winter Protection
• Thrives in tropical and subtropical climates.
• In cooler areas, protect from frost or shift potted plants indoors.
